Meeting notes, Tues — calibration weights batch. Receiving site gets the Ferrow Metrology weight set Friday. Weights travel in the wooden transit box; do not handle with bare hands, gloves only. Check the box tally against the packing list on arrival, then store in the metrology room, not the general shelf. Any discrepancy goes to the lab supervisor same day. The courier hand-over instruction is appended below.

dispatch memo: the sorius tamius courier leaves the praeth ledger at gate 4873 under passcode 928014

Hi plugin folks,

Quick note: we're rotating credentials for the Monthslice service this Thursday. As a reminder, Monthslice handles the monthly table partitioning behind the Oakbridge analytics store, so any plugin that queries partition metadata (boundaries, roll-off dates, archive status) will need the new credential after the cutover. Old keys stop working Friday at noon. Nothing else changes — same endpoints, same response shapes. For sandbox testing ahead of the switch, use the temporary key below.

API key for taduf-yahif: qvz11-nMDtAWg6H2u

## Who to Contact: Payroll Export Format Change

Starting next quarter, the Lundqvist payroll export switches from fixed-width to delimited records. The Finance Systems team at Orvella owns the spec and the cutover schedule. Routine questions about field mappings go to your team lead first. For spec clarifications, validation errors, or cutover exceptions, contact the Finance Systems intake inbox directly.

escalation mailbox, kaweg-kahif: druwyn.sordor@nelvroworks.corp

FINANCE REVIEW — Customer Concentration, Harwick Fasteners

Summary for branch managers: Merrow Assembly now accounts for 41% of group revenue, up from 28% last year. Any disruption to that account would breach covenant headroom within two quarters. Mitigation: accelerate mid-tier pipeline, cap further Merrow exposure at current levels, renegotiate payment terms. Quarterly monitoring begins immediately. Our diversification strategy is set out in the confidential note below.

management briefing: Project Zorix slips by six weeks because of the audit delay.